Cable signal splitting problems solved!

(5 out of 5) by Raymond Spall on Feb 27, 2008 (Tucson, AZ)
This splitter solved the issues I had with weak signal to the HD cable box causing digital breakdown, and loss of audio. The main trunk in to the house is split downstream, causing an already weak signal form the cable company to drop to marginal at best. This amplified splitter cleared up all of my signal problems, even with a 3-way splitter downstream. The connections are easy, coax all the way around, so it is easy to install, and the performance is as advertised. This is a great product!

Works better than advertised

(5 out of 5) by N. Phan on Mar 9, 2009
Was having T3 errors on a cable modem, that is when it looses communication with the host. The modem listed Downstream -19 db with an SNR of 30 db. Upstream the modem was maxed out at 55 db. After installing this amplifier the Downstream numbers read variable +/- 1 db with 34 db SNR. Upstream value was unchanged.
As for the cable picture, it looks as good as a compressed 480i picture can.
